A source familiar with Iranian negotiations has revealed that Tehran is considering allowing ships to pass freely through the Omani side of the Strait of Hormuz, as part of proposals presented during ongoing discussions with the United States.
According to the source, the move would be conditional on reaching an agreement that prevents a renewed outbreak of conflict.
